Ir al contenidoIr al pie de página
  • Empleos
  • Empresas
  • Sueldos
  • Para empleadores

      Impulsa tu carrera profesional

      Averigua cuánto podrías ganar, encuentra el empleo perfecto y comparte información sobre tu vida laboral y personal de forma anónima.

      employer cover photo
      employer logo
      employer logo

      Tipalti

      Empleador activo

      Información
      Evaluaciones
      Pago y prestaciones
      Empleos
      Entrevistas
      Entrevistas
      Búsquedas relacionadas: Evaluaciones de Tipalti | Empleos en Tipalti | Sueldos en Tipalti | Prestaciones en Tipalti
      Entrevistas en TipaltiEntrevistas para el cargo de Data Engineer en TipaltiEntrevista en Tipalti


      Glassdoor

      • Acerca de
      • Premios
      • Blog
      • Contacto

      Empleadores

      • Cuenta de empleador gratuita
      • Centro de empleador

      Información

      • Ayuda
      • Pautas
      • Condiciones de uso
      • Privacidad y opciones de anuncios
      • No vender ni compartir mi información
      • Herramienta de autorización de cookies

      Trabaja con nosotros

      • Anunciantes
      • Oportunidades laborales
      Descargar aplicación

      • Buscar por:
      • Empresas
      • Empleos
      • Ubicaciones

      Copyright © 2008-2026. Indeed, Inc. "Glassdoor", "Worklife Pro", "Bowls" y sus logotipos son marcas comerciales registradas de Indeed, Inc.

      Empresas seguidas

      Sigue a tus empresas favoritas para estar al tanto de las últimas oportunidades y disponer de información desde adentro.

      Búsquedas de empleo

      Recibe recomendaciones y actualizaciones personalizadas al iniciar tu búsqueda.

      Entrevista para Data Engineer

      18 feb 2023
      Candidato de entrevista anónimo
      Tel Aviv
      Sin ofertas
      Experiencia positiva
      Entrevista promedio

      Solicitud

      Me postulé a través de un reclutador. El proceso tomó 5 días. Acudí a una entrevista en Tipalti (Tel Aviv) en feb 2023

      Entrevista

      Interview with requiter, interview with team lead, home assignment, interview with group leaser, hr, phone call with previous colleagues for recommendations, offer. My interview with group leader was canceled as the position has been closed.

      Preguntas de entrevista [4]

      Pregunta 1

      Bellow is a table called fact_daily_users, which contains the users who were active on a specific date with the specific action they have made (aggregate total actions per row). user_id | date | action| total_actions| day_in_row 332 |17/06| view | 1 | 1 332 |20/06| view | 6 | 1 332 |20/06| click | 2 | 1 221 |24/06| view | 4 | 1 221 |24/06| click | 2 | 1 221 |21/06| view | 1 | 2 221 |20/06| view | 1 | 1 332 |21/06| view | 4 | 2 332 |21/06| click | 3 | 2 Q1: write a query that calculates the logic of day_in_row field with SQL, no joins are allowed. "day_in_row" shows consecutive days for user - users that return day after day to the website per row. Q2: write a function (Python / Java) that gets sql query and returns the output in json object
      1 respuesta

      Pregunta 2

      Attached is excel file with 2 tabs: 1: currency exchanges rates to USD per date date |base_currency (USD) | currency | 1 USD | Inv 1 USD 1/1/2020 | USD | Euro | 0.842712 | 1.186645 2: users daily transaction with their currency transaction_id |user_id | value | currency | date 113 | 212 | 4555 | Australian Dollar |1/2/2020 3: users info user_ id | name | location 543 | Hose | MX On a daily basis these excel files are inserted to a S3 bucket (bucket name is given) Q1: Calculate USD value for each transaction by country (SQL / Python)
      Responder pregunta

      Pregunta 3

      Q2: Build two collections on MongoDB , or any other No-SQL DB (based on the files from S3) that hold the next information: • Collection 1 that will hold the Mexican users transaction with dollar value and original currency. • Collection 2 that will hold the users who had transactions with more than 2 unique currencies , total transactions value in dollar and last transaction date. Once complete - write a script that import the incremental transactions into S3/CSV or dedicated table on any database (which of you preferred). Hints • You need to set in your code the config for MongoDB ( establish the db , collections etc..) • Think in a way you will be able to use this as a pipeline rather than ad-hoc job
      Responder pregunta

      Pregunta 4

      What does the next function do? F, N =1,2 while F < 500: print(F) F, N = N,F+N
      1 respuesta

      Otras evaluaciones sobre las entrevistas para el cargo de Data Engineer en Tipalti

      Entrevista para Data Engineer

      23 jun 2026
      Candidato de entrevista anónimo
      Sin ofertas
      Experiencia neutra
      Entrevista promedio

      Solicitud

      Acudí a una entrevista en Tipalti

      Entrevista

      short intro by the manager, then short intro of me, then we went straight to the system design question. the interview went for 90 min and revolved around relational DB

      Preguntas de entrevista [1]

      Pregunta 1

      the question was how to stream data from a relational DB to a cloud data lake in near real-time. The real catch was figuring out how to keep everything transactionally safe - how do you make sure the data lake writes those updates in the exact same order.
      Responder pregunta